ABOUT BC
- Boston College will travel to Indian to play No. 2/3 Notre Dame on Saturday at Purcell Pavilion at 1 p.m. It will be the second meeting between BC and Notre Dame this season. Â The Irish defeated BC, 63-50, on Jan. 14 at Conte Forum.
- The Eagles (14-14, 2-13 ACC) are coming off a, 71-55, home loss to No. 18/18 Syracuse on Thursday night. BC was led by rookie center Mariella Fasoula with 15 points and eight rebounds. It was the 22nd game that the first-year starter has reached double-figures for the Eagles.
- Notre Dame (26-1, 14-0 ACC) cruised to a, 71-52, victory over Clemson on Thursday. It was the 20th consecutive victory by the Irish. Notre Dame is the only undefeated team in the ACC. The only blemish on the schedule for the Irish was on Dec. 5 against Connecticut, 91-81.
- Rookie center Mariella Fasoula continues to be one of the top first-year players in the ACC. The 6-foot-4 center is second among all ACC rookies in scoring and is second in the conference in field goal percentage (56%). Fasoula had 15 points and eight rebounds against Syracuse on Thursday night. It marked the 22nd time Fasoula reached double-figures this season. She has notched double-figures in 14 consecutive games. She is the Eagles second leading scorer (14.0 ppg.) and second in rebounds (5.2 rpg.).
- Junior Kelly Hughes had six rebounds vs. Syracuse on Thursday night. She is now the 16th player in program history to have over 1,000 points and 500 rebounds. She leads the Eagles in scoring (14.1 ppg.) and rebounding (5.7 rpg.). Hughes has posted four double-doubles and has led the team in scoring in 13Â games.
- Senior Nicole Boudreau, junior Kelly Hughes and sophomore Martina Mosetti are the only three players on three players to start every game this season.

BC vs. NOTRE DAME
- This will be the 23rd meeting between BC and Notre Dame. The Irish have won the last seven games between the two teams.
- BC is 4-7 at Conte Forum against Notre Dame. On the road, Boston College is 0-10.
- Earlier in the season, Notre Dame defeated Boston College, 63-50, at Conte Forum. Freshman Mariella Fasoula had 20 points, while junior Kelly Hughes had eight points and five boards. She also became the fifth player in program history to hit 200 career three-pointers.
LAST FOUR GAMES
- BC is 1-3 in the last four games win the win over Clemson on Feb. 18. The Eagles lost to UVA on Feb. 14, No. 11 Louisville on Feb. 21 and No. 18 Syracuse on Feb. 25.
- The Eagles averaged just 54.2 points in the four games, while their opponents averaged 62.8 points.
- Boston College shot 40 percent from the field but took 40 less shot than its opponents. From the three-point arc, Boston College averaged 5.8 made a game and shot 34 percent while opponents averaged 5.3 three's and shot 28 percent.
- BC won the battle of the boards in the four game run, 136-134.
- The Eagles also averaged 15 assists a game in the run while opponents averaged just 12 assists a game.
- Where Boston College continually gets hurt in games would be turnovers. BC committed 83 turnovers in the four games. The Eagles opponents gave the ball up just 53 times and averaged 10.8 steals a game.
- Offensively, BC is led by rookie center Mariella Fasoula who shot 52 percent from the floor and 75 percent from the foul line and averaged 14.3 points per game. She also averaged 5.8 rebounds per game.
- Junior Kelly Hughes shot 37.5 percent from the floor, 46 percent from long range (13-for-28) in the four games. She averaged 13.3 points per game.
- Nicole Boudreau averaged 34.5 minutes, averaged four points but led the team in assists at 4.5 helpers a game.
- R-junior Kailey Edwards continues to be a spark off the bench. She averaged 27.5 minutes per game, pitched in with 6.6 points and shot 90 percent from the foul line in the four game run.
